Multi-Usage Holdings Bhd (9539) - Total Liabilities
Based on the latest financial reports, Multi-Usage Holdings Bhd (9539) has total liabilities worth RM3.97 Million MYR (≈ $996.99K USD) as of July 2025.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Liquidity & Leverage Metrics
Key Metrics Explained
| Metric |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Current Ratio | 20.18 | Measures ability to pay short-term obligations (Current Assets 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Quick Ratio | N/A | More stringent measure of short-term liquidity ((Current Assets - Inventory) 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Cash Ratio | N/A | Most conservative liquidity measure (Cash & Equivalents ÷ Current Liabilities) |
| Debt to Equity | 0.04 | Measures financial leverage (Total Liabilities ÷ Shareholder Equity) |
| Debt to Assets | 0.04 | Portion of assets financed with debt (Total Liabilities ÷ Total Assets) |

Annual Total Liabilities for Multi-Usage Holdings Bhd (2014–2025)
The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Multi-Usage Holdings Bhd from 2014 to 2025.
| Year | Total Liabilities |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2025-04-30 | RM3.17 Million ≈ $795.09K |
+37.29% |
| 2024-04-30 | RM2.31 Million ≈ $579.14K |
-44.99% |
| 2023-04-30 | RM4.19 Million ≈ $1.05 Million |
-33.55% |
| 2022-04-30 | RM6.31 Million ≈ $1.58 Million |
+35.53% |
| 2021-04-30 | RM4.66 Million ≈ $1.17 Million |
+10.20% |
| 2020-04-30 | RM4.22 Million ≈ $1.06 Million |
+59.97% |
| 2019-04-30 | RM2.64 Million ≈ $663.06K |
-33.31% |
| 2018-04-30 | RM3.96 Million ≈ $994.28K |
-7.31% |
| 2017-04-30 | RM4.27 Million ≈ $1.07 Million |
-36.68% |
| 2016-04-30 | RM6.75 Million ≈ $1.69 Million |
+12.47% |
| 2015-12-31 | RM6.00 Million ≈ $1.51 Million |
-40.00% |
| 2015-04-30 | RM10.00 Million ≈ $2.51 Million |
-47.37% |
| 2014-04-30 | RM19.00 Million ≈ $4.77 Million |
-- |
About Multi-Usage Holdings Bhd
Multi-Usage Holdings Berhad, an investment holding company, engages in the property development activities in Malaysia. It operates through Property development, Contracting, and Others segments. It develops commercial and residential properties; undertakes contracting works and project management services for construction projects.
